Briefing: Wansheng Tech’s Expandable Housing Workshop Expansion Completed
With the rapid growth of Wansheng Tech’s expandable housing business, the demand for larger production space has significantly increased. In response, the company has completed an expansion of its existing factory facility.
Over the past two years, the expandable housing division has steadily grown in importance, now accounting for more than 80% of the company’s total revenue. The main markets include the Americas, Western Europe, Australia, and Southeast Asia, with increasing demand also emerging from Africa and the Middle East.
The original workshop covered an area of 12,000 square meters. The newly added section extends 8,000 square meters to the west of the original building and is already equipped with new overhead cranes. Construction began in early March this year, and the expanded area has now entered the ground hardening stage, along with initial acceptance inspections.
This new section has been designed to accommodate an additional 80 housing production stations. The management, storage, and component pre-fabrication zones will be re-planned and rebuilt to meet the supporting needs of both the original and the new workstations.
